NIO Q4 Earnings Beat Expectations, Revenues Rise Y/Y
Key Takeaways
NIO Inc. (NIO - Free Report) reported earnings per American Depositary Share (ADS) of 1 cent for the fourth quarter of 2025, in contrast to the Zacks Consensus Estimate of a loss of 5 cents. The company had incurred a loss of 47 cents in the year-ago quarter.
This China-based electric vehicle maker posted revenues of $4.96 billion, which beat the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$4.61 billion and increased 83.6% year over year, driven by higher vehicle delivery volumes.

Key Details of NIO’s Q4 Results
NIO delivered 124,807 vehicles in the fourth quarter, up 71.7% year over year, including 67,433 vehicles from NIO, 38,290 units from ONVO and 19,084 units from FIREFLY.
Revenues generated from vehicle sales amounted to $4.52 billion, up 88.8% year over year. The increase was primarily attributable to higher delivery volumes. Other sales of $435.3 million rose 42.6% on a year-over-year basis.
Gross profit was $868.6 million, up 174.6% year over year. Vehicle margin in the reported quarter expanded to 18.1% from 13.1% in the fourth quarter of 2024, aided by a more favorable product mix. Gross margin improved to 17.5% from 11.7% in the year-ago quarter due to higher vehicle margins.
Research & development expenses totaled $289.7 million, down 41.8% year over year. Selling, general and administrative expenses were $505.8 million, down 24.3% year over year.
As of Dec. 31, 2025, cash, cash equivalents, restricted cash, short-term investments and long-term time deposits totaled $6.6 billion.
For the first quarter of 2026, NIO expects deliveries in the range of 80,000-83,000 vehicles, implying year-over-year growth of 90.1-97.2%. Revenues are projected between $3,501 million and $3,600 million.
